Have you ever had a friend or someone you know recommend a movie that you’ve never heard of, and they “swear it’s unbelievable”, and it really is terrific? What if someone told you that the coolest person that ever lived, passed away before America even became a country? Many would say, “no chance”, but they may not have heard the story of John Law. Law was like a 17-century gambler and economist who pretty much invented the idea of centralized banking and at one point may have been the richest man in the world. How do you think this guy was cool? What caused his downfall? If this guy is so cool, how come I’ve never heard of him? We’ll dive into these questions and more in this episode of AHC Podcast.
